Policy Nurse Analyst

100% remote Flexible hours Hiring now

Our Policy Nurse Analyst supports the development and maintenance of Medicare healthcare policies by conducting research, collaborating with Medical Directors, and engaging with both internal teams and external provider communities. They ensure that published Medicare coverage guidelines remain reputed company, evidence-based, and compliant with federal regulations. This Policy Nurse Analyst plays a key role in interpreting CMS mandates, synthesizing clinical evidence, and contributing to the reputed company improvement of the policy development process. Who We Are WPS, a health solutions company, is a leading not-for-profit health insurer and federal government contractor headquartered in Madison, Wisconsin. WPS offers health insurance plans for individuals, families, seniors and group health plans for small to large businesses. We process claims and provide customer support for beneficiaries of the Medicare program and manage benefits for millions of active-duty and retired military personnel across the U.S. and abroad. WPS has been making healthcare easier for the people we serve for nearly 80 years. Proud to be military and veteran ready.
